Description

An underwater world is being poisoned and the aquamantas are getting sick. Star Girl is eager to help, but she soon discovers that looks can be deceiving. Can the space cadets find the source of the poison and stop it in time to save the planet and its inhabitants?

Author Biography

Louise Park is one of Australia's leading children's authors, publishers, and educational consultants. She has had over 20 years of experience in teaching, publishing, seminar presenting, and writing both fiction and nonfiction. Her new tween fantasy adventure series, Star Girl, is ready to take girls' reading to a whole new dimension. Melanie has created illustration for all sorts of things, including advertising, video games, jigsaw puzzles, kid's lunchboxes, T-shirts, books, magazines, and websites. When she's not drawing, she can usually be found reading, cooking, eating, or napping. Melanie is also a pretty good swimmer. Starting her career in magazine photography, Kyla earned a degree in Graphic Design and Visual Communication at the Royal Melbourne Institute of Technology. She went on to work as an art director at the reputable Melbourne advertising agency Clemenger BBDO, where she created award-winning print, television, and online campaigns, plus branding. Kyla's unique creative style and bent for comedy led her to create the very successful greeting card line "Flirt" and "Smirk," which in turn led to many other entrepreneurial ventures including books, television, and licensing and a little company called Kyla May Productions.
